Transaction 7bc90afed035926523248255cfc5ba0156fb88a59b62c2300c74f8ee3147da36

1 Input
2 Outputs
  • 7bc90afed035926523248255cfc5ba0156fb88a59b62c2300c74f8ee3147da36:0
  • value  349980000
    address  1G3ZHPHJbJvHNknjedxjLsK3R2wSHfDVaW
  • 7bc90afed035926523248255cfc5ba0156fb88a59b62c2300c74f8ee3147da36:1
  • value  682277418
    address  13t3LiUYCWXkU8XnQ6BRVAcghyZRzxzGHE